"When I first heard Chuck Berry," said Dylan in 2015, "I didn't consider that he was black. I thought he was a white hillbilly. Little did I know he was a great poet too." 'Flying across the desert in a TWA/I saw a woman walking 'cross the sand/She been walkin' 30 miles en route to Bombay/To meet a brown-eyed handsome man.' I didn't think about poetry at that time - those words just flew by. Only later did I realize how hard it is to write those kind of lyrics."

-Rolling Stone, Issue 1285, April 20, 2017
